I asked on here once if anyone knew the fast played jazz music that was played in the background to Benny Hill's programmes and no one was forthcoming, then whilst checking the excellent Benny Hill website http://runstop.de site I finally found out what was used. The pieces are by jazz musician Keith Nichols and called 'South Side Shuffle' & 'Chicago Stomp' which you can find here http://www.youtube.com/watch?feature...&v=AKVonMlC6q8 and you will instantly recognise it if you are a fan of Benny Hill but remember both were 'sped' up for comic effect although I must admit I used to find it irritating at times.
